To get Excel 365 working instead of Excel 2021, here’s what I recommend:

 

Uninstall Office 2021
Go to Control Panel > Programs > Programs and Features, find Office 2021, and uninstall it.

Install Microsoft 365
Download it from the official Microsoft site and install. Please make sure your Microsoft 365 subscription is active.

Restart your system after installation, then open Excel — you should now be using Excel 365.

Thanks for your reply and consideration. Uninstalling 2021 and installing 365 does not work. What happens is installing 365 also installs 2021. HP support tells me the two are currently one and the same will diverge as 365 will be enhanced and updated whereas 2021 will not be enhanced and updated. I haven't checked that MS agrees this is true but seems logical as 2021 is one time purchase and 365 is annual subscription. My other concern is I purchased Copilot pro at a monthly fee but see no evidence it is installed rather than Copilot. Again, I am told this is the way it works, and I have Pro.  Time will tell.
